EN 1 / S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
UTILISATION
Attention
:
Certain accessible areas of this
appliance may become hot during operation.
-
Always wear gloves when removing food or dishes from
the appliance.
-
Do not use metallic food containers. Remove metallic
wires and / or handles from bags and containers
-
Do not use aluminium foil with food in the appliance. Do
not cover the appliance with aluminium foil.
-
Wrongful use of accessories or utensils may lead to
danger and/or injury.
-
This appliance is not designed to dry food or cloth, to
heat up, heating pillows / shoes / sponges / humid
clothes or any other articles. Non-respect of this
instruction may lead to injury, inflammation or fire.
-
Do not use the cavity as a stowage area. Do not store
bread, biscuits or similar food in the cavity.
CARE AND CLEANING
Warning
:
The appliance generates microwave
energy and contains a high-voltage circuit.
It is
dangerous for anybody else than a competent person
to repair or to remove the cover of the appliance.
Removing the cover of the appliance may expose you
to microwave energy or electric shock, even if the
product is disconnected from mains supply, when
being in contact with the high voltage circuit.
Warning
: Switch the appliance off and disconect
it before any cleaning or maintenance.
